Add 25/54 and 90/4
1st number: 25/54, 2nd number: 22 2/4
25/54 + 90/4 is 620/27.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 54 and 4 is 108
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 108 - For the 1st fraction, since 54 × 2 = 108,
25/54 = 25 × 2/54 × 2 = 50/108 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 4 × 27 = 108,
90/4 = 90 × 27/4 × 27 = 2430/108 - Add the two like fractions:
50/108 + 2430/108 = 50 + 2430/108 = 2480/108 - 2480/108 simplified gives 620/27
- So, 25/54 + 90/4 = 620/27
